I wanted to stay in a Trulli and our travel agent selected this hotel. We weren’t disappointed. It’s a very pretty little hotel with a lovely pool and great food. It is VERY quiet here though, which is great if you want to totally chill and relax but you might get a bit bored after a couple of days if you don’t have any trips planned. Agree with the comment that tea/coffee making facilities in the room would be a nice touch as if you are an early riser there is no way to get a drink until the restaurant opens for breakfast at 8am.

The Borgo and space is well presented and considered. Fab pool and was nice quiet, with plenty of space, which we like. We stayed for five nights and ate at the restaurant for four nights with lovely food. The accommodation was expensive but we are travelling in August so happy to pay that bit extra for a quiet, cool hotel. A couple of things that could have been improved is some (not every one) of the staff could have been warmer and friendlier (some warmed up as we got to the know them), the restaurant menu could have a daily change, and the cover charge was not necessary. Thoroughly enjoyed our stay and very relaxed few days.

We just checked out. The property is gorgeous but the service is terrible. This is a “5 star” property managed by some of the most inhospitable and unfriendly people in Italy. It is evident the staff all hate their jobs. Breakfast was painfully slow every morning, due to one staff member responsible for all coffee orders and hot dishes for the entire hotel (and she was in a miserable mood every day.) I might have been willing to overlook this, until what I experienced at check-out. Right after paying my (2,000€ !) tab and packing up the car, my wife and I sat down at the pool until our afternoon flight. Unlike every other hotel in the world, apparently this not allowed. The receptionists told us we had to leave immediately since we are no longer guests of the hotel. We tried to discuss this but she did not budge. Not only have I stayed in hundreds of 5-star hotels, I work in hospitality management. Never, ever in my career have I experienced a hotel that won’t let you hang out by the pool after check out if you have a later flight - this costs them nothing (in fact, usually it generates some extra bar revenue), and ensures your guests leave relaxed and happy. Basic hotel management, but I guess a foreign concept at Borgo Canonica. There are dozens of trulli hotels around Puglia. For 450€ a night one should absolutely expect far better service than this. What kind of hotel infuriates guests on their way out the door?

The hotel is beautiful as are the surroundings. We loved this hotel because it was nice and quiet and only had approx 15 rooms. We enjoyed dinner on site one evening and the food was lovely but the atmosphere was slightly lacking they didn't have any of the tables outside set up which would have provided a little bit more of a romantic setting and spaced out the guests a bit. The room was lovely (our room was number 3 from memory) and we had a fantastic outdoor space to enjoy reading a book and glass of wine. The only think the rooms were missing were tea/coffee making facilities. The only slightly negative comment is that the staff weren't overly interactive and one night we ended up driving to dinner because the front desk wasn't helpful at all about arranging an alternative means of transport. Highly recommend having a car. Would definitely consider staying again.

Property Description

  • Opened: 1800
  • Number of Rooms: 14
Located in Cisternino, Borgo Canonica is within a 5-minute drive of Mary Immaculate Ecclesiastical Parish and Enoteca Semeraro. This hotel is 14.2 mi (22.9 km) from Zoosafari and 13.5 mi (21.7 km) from The Trulli of Alberobello.

Take advantage of recreation opportunities including a seasonal outdoor pool and bicycles to rent. Additional features at this hotel include complimentary wireless internet access, concierge services, and a picnic area.

Enjoy a meal at the restaurant, or stay in and take advantage of the hotel's room service (during limited hours). A complimentary continental breakfast is served daily from 8 AM to 10:30 AM.

Featured amenities include dry cleaning/laundry services, a 24-hour front desk, and luggage storage. Guests may use a roundtrip airport shuttle for a surcharge, and free self parking is available onsite.

Make yourself at home in one of the 14 air-conditioned rooms featuring minibars and flat-screen televisions.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and digital programming is available for your entertainment. Private bathrooms with showers feature complimentary toiletries and bidets. Conveniences include phones, as well as safes and desks.
